Girl murdered, dumped by roadside in Yaounde

The corpse of an unidentified girl has been found in Tam Tam Weekend neighborhood in Yaounde, political capital of Cameroon.

The corpse of the girl, said to be in her twenties was discovered by residents of the locality early this morning lying lifeless, in the road.

According to a witness, “We woke up to discover this young girl who happened to have been slaughtered in the night.”

He added that: ” if a thorough search is carried out in the area , I believe the perpetrator will be identified. He is surely in this area, not far from where her body was found.”

Our witness further suggested that the victim was not killed on spot where her corpse was spotted. “You can clearly see that her killer stabbed her, carefully wrapped her and dumped her here. There is no blood around her body,” he insisted.

Firefighters, including police officers, immediately rushed to the scene after being alerted by locals.

The identity of the young lady is yet to be known. Meanwhile, the perpetrator of the act is still at large.
